大家好,我是SKODE。
小提示:选中左侧目录,可快速找到所需内容
本系列博客地址:传送门
一、获得组件状态
当我们想获得当前UIView的状态(可见/不可见),或者UIButton、UIPopup等组件的状态,该如何操作呢?
操作API:
UIView、UIDrawer、UIPopup 通过GetComponent<xxx>().Visibility,可获得该组件的以下四种状态:
- Showing:正在播放显示动画,正在打开
- Visible:可见
- Hiding:正在隐藏动画,正在隐藏
- NotVisible:不可见
UIButton、UICanvas、UIToggle:
GetComponent<UIButton>().isActiveAndEnabled:如果该组件是激活的,且这个物体在层级面板上是激活的(它及其它的父、祖...都是激活的),就返回true。否则false。<